Jersey Bulls needed a late Karl Hinds equaliser to maintain their unbeaten start to the season as they drew 2-2 at Sheerwater in Combined Counties Premier South.

Top scorer Lorne Bickley put Bulls in front after 17 minutes with a low strike before a good save denied him a second seven minutes later.

Elliott York equalised just before half time and Nathan Pooley put the hosts in front midway through the second half.

Bulls forward James Sunley was brought down in the penalty area 12 minutes from the end, and while Chris Adams saved Bickley’s resulting spot kick, substitute Hinds was there to score the rebound.

The islanders had a goal disallowed for offside soon after before forcing Adams into a good stoppage time save as they looked for a winner.

The result meant a third draw in four games for Jersey Bulls under new boss Elliot Powell, whose side are unbeaten in all of his six matches and lie eighth in the table.
